The extrusion process of silicone extrusion strips:

For products such as building doors and windows, large mechanical seals, and electronic shock absorbers for door valves, the size and design shape of the products are often key issues affecting performance. During the extrusion process, the shape design of the product is crucial. For example, if the size is in the working shape or thin hook shape, the size of the extrusion process will cause relatively difficult deformation; Secondly, if the product is too large and the size is not fixed, even without fixed support points, deformation may occur.

Extrusion processing is a relatively stable production process. Seen from the current form, silica gel extrusion strip materials account for more than 70% of the production and processing. Many silica gel extrusion strip processing enterprises choose extrusion to give up the molding process, focusing on the quality control of products on foam, deformation, appearance quality and materials.

The extrusion production process of silicone extrusion strips:

1. Softening agent: Mix rubber raw materials with double directors, platinum vulcanizing agent, or silicon masterbatch in the smelting machine to form a silicon protrusion material with uniform thickness.
2. Extrusion molding: Install a mold at the head of the silicon extrusion machine. Cut the refined rubber into equal sized shapes for easy supply from the inlet of the extruder. Then, the material is fed through a silicon extruder, and a soft silicone hose is extruded. The silicone hose is placed in an 8-meter-long drying furnace for high-temperature vulcanization. Please make semi-finished products by baking silicone hoses and then wrap them around.
3. High temperature vulcanization: put the wrapped silicon hose into the oven, generally 180 ° silicon, 200 ° gas-phase silicon hose, and conduct secondary vulcanization at high temperature for 2 hours to remove the smell of silicon hose and prevent spray and yellowing.
4. Subsequent processing: The rest is for subsequent processing, such as cutting or bonding according to the customer's required length, then packaging and shipping to the customer as needed.
